One of the key components of robust gambling protection is data security. Modern platforms rely heavily on encryption technologies to safeguard sensitive user information such as personal identity, payment details, and account credentials. Advanced encryption protocols, such as SSL (Secure Socket Layer) and multi-layered security architectures, are commonly used to prevent unauthorized access. These systems ensure that all communication between users and platforms remains private and protected from cyber threats. In addition, continuous monitoring systems are often deployed to detect suspicious activities in real time, allowing operators to respond immediately to potential breaches before they escalate into serious problems.
Another essential aspect of gambling protection is the implementation of fair play mechanisms. Users need assurance that the games they participate in are not manipulated and that outcomes are determined by unbiased systems. This is where Random Number Generator (RNG) technology plays a vital role. RNG systems ensure that every result is completely random and cannot be influenced by external factors, including operators or third parties. Independent auditing agencies are often involved in testing and certifying these systems, verifying that platforms adhere to strict fairness standards. This level of transparency builds trust and reinforces the integrity of the gambling environment, giving users confidence that they are engaging in fair and regulated activities.
User protection also extends to financial security. Safe payment systems are essential in ensuring that deposits and withdrawals are processed securely and efficiently. Trusted platforms integrate secure payment gateways that support encryption and fraud detection mechanisms. These systems help prevent unauthorized transactions and ensure that funds are transferred only through verified channels. Additionally, many platforms implement identity verification processes, often referred to as Know Your Customer (KYC) procedures. These checks help prevent identity theft, money laundering, and underage participation, further strengthening the overall security framework.
Beyond technical safeguards, responsible gambling tools are also a major part of user protection strategies. These tools are designed to promote healthy gaming habits and prevent addictive behavior. Features such as deposit limits, time reminders, self-exclusion options, and spending controls allow users to manage their activity responsibly. By providing players with the ability to set personal boundaries, platforms help reduce the risk of financial or emotional harm. In many regulated environments, operators are required to provide access to responsible gambling resources, including support hotlines and educational materials that promote awareness of safe gaming practices.
Equally important is the role of regulatory compliance and licensing. Reputable gambling platforms operate under strict guidelines established by regulatory authorities. These organizations enforce rules related to fairness, transparency, financial integrity, and user protection. Licensed operators must undergo regular audits and maintain compliance with legal standards to continue operating. This regulatory oversight ensures that platforms are held accountable for their actions and that users have a layer of legal protection in case of disputes. It also helps eliminate untrustworthy operators from the market, creating a safer ecosystem for everyone involved.
In addition to these measures, technological innovation continues to enhance gambling protection systems. Artificial intelligence and machine learning are increasingly being used to identify patterns of risky behavior, detect fraud, and improve customer support efficiency. AI-driven monitoring systems can analyze user activity in real time, flagging unusual behavior that may indicate problem gambling or security threats. This proactive approach allows platforms to intervene early and provide assistance or restrictions when necessary.
